Personal Statement

I am a research student in the Advanced Nuclear Research Centre in the department of Electronic and Electrical Engineering . I also work closely with the department of Computer and Infomation Sciences. I am interested in the design of safe, explainable artificial intelligence systems and their applications to industry, as well as leveraging a human in the loop to increase performance of AI systems. I am specifically interested in the problem of digitising engineering drawings to provide speedy and intelligent data access to decades old equipment, which is the focus of my PhD.

I received my MEng from the University of Strathclyde in Computer and Electronic Systems in 2019, with distinction. During my undergradate studies I dabbled in automatic quantum circuit reduction strategies as part of my honours project, as well as in robotic systems on my masters project, and as part of the RoVER VIP.
